Question - Consider the titration of a 24.0-mL sample of 0.110M HC2H3O2 with 0.125M NaOH. Determine each of the following:
a) The initial pH
b) The volume of added base required to reach the equivalence point
c) The pH at 4.00 mL of added base
d) The pH at one-half of the equivalence point
e) The pH at the equivalence point
f) The pH after adding 5.00 mL of base beyond the equivalence point
